AI-powered marketing platform for law firms that automates SEO content generation, PPC campaign management, social media posting, and competitive analysis. Uses proprietary AI trained on 5M+ pieces of legal marketing content and a database of 3,000+ relevant legal cases to generate practice-area-specific content. Founded 2023 by Jake Soffer (JD — a lawyer) in Miami. Total funding $27.25M: $22M Series A-1 (DeepWork Capital, Feb 2026), $5M Series A (Blumberg Capital, Jun 2024), $2.25M seed (2023). Notable strategic investors: Thomson Reuters and HubSpot Ventures. Targets PI, family, criminal defense, and immigration firms primarily — has a dedicated solo law firm page. Clients report 180%+ case volume increases (vendor-claimed, not independently verified). Google Reviews: 5.0/5 (13 reviews). Competes with traditional legal marketing agencies (Scorpion, FindLaw, Justia, PaperStreet) by positioning AI technology as a replacement for human-driven agency retainers in the $30B legal marketing market.

Where it fits in your workflow
Before Firmpilot
Firm decides to invest in marketing. Previously using agencies (Scorpion, FindLaw) or doing nothing. Lawyer identifies need for more cases/clients. Managing partner evaluates agency spend vs AI platform.
After Firmpilot
SEO content published → Google rankings improve → client calls/intake → cases opened. PPC campaigns run → leads generated → intake processed via firm's PM system.
Integrations & hand-offs
FirmPilot generates content → attorney reviews for bar compliance → firm approves/publishes → analytics tracked in dashboard → marketing team adjusts strategy. Integrates with Google Analytics, Google Ads, social platforms.
